I was looking at fordparts.com and it shows ( 1 ) engine oil filter . Motorcraft ( FL-820-S ) for the 4.6 liter Romeo engine , the 4.6 liter Windsor engine and the 5.4 liter , even if the engine has the block mounted engine oil cooler with remote oil filter
On a 1997 Ford Aerostar : On the 4.0 liter V6 engine the oil filter is on the passenger side of the engine On the 3.0 liter " Vulcan " V6 engine , it's on the drivers side of the engine
According to the 1997 Mercury Sable Owner Guide : For the 3.0 liter " Vulcan " V6 engine ( Motorcraft FL-400-S engine oil filter ) For the 3.0 liter " Duratec " V6 engine ( Motorcraft FL-820-S engine oil filter )
With engine oil filter change : ( 6.0 quarts / 5.7 liters ) for the 5.4 liter V8 engine in a 1997 Ford Expedition
According to the 1997 Mercury Mountaineer Owner Guide : The 5.0 liter V8 engine takes the ( Motorcraft FL-1A ) engine oil filter
According to one of Fords websites : For a 1997 Ford Thunderbird : For the 3.8 liter V6 engine ( Motorcraft FL-400-S engine oil filter ) For the 4.6 liter V8 engine ( Motorcraft FL-820 engine oil filter )

In a 1997 Ford F-150 : For all the engines , 4.2 liter V6 , 4.6 liter and 5.4 liter V8 : With engine oil filter change : ( 6.0 quarts / 5.7 liters of engine oil )
The 1997 Ford Explorer available V8 engine is a 5.0 L (302 cubic inch) The oil filter is on the driver's side of the engine, towards the front.
According to the 1997 Mercury Villager Owner Guide : With engine oil filter change the 3.0 liter V6 engine takes : ( 4.0 liters / 4.2 US. quarts of 5W-30 engine oil )
